Rainwater Step by Step Installation Guide - GUTTERING

To position the running outlet accurately, hold a plumb line against the fascia directly over the drain.

Mark the position on the fascia with a pencil.

Fit the outlet no more than 50mm below the level of the roof tiles.

   
  Fit a fascia bracket just below the top of the fascia board at one end of the run of guttering (opposite end of the outlet)

Tie a plumb line (string) around the base of the bracket.

   
  Stretch the plumb Line from the bracket along the fascia board and tie it to the outlet.

Using a spirit level, check that there is a fall towards the outlet (1.350 is recommended) to encourage water to drain efficiently.

   
  Mark the position of the fascia brackets, spacing them no more than 800mm apart (600mm in areas of heavy snowfall) and no more than 150mm from any angle or stopend.
   
  Fix the rest of the fascia brackets

RECOMMENDED:
Use two 25mm x 5mm  round head brass or zinc screws when fitting fascia brackets.
   
  Starting at the outlet, fit the first length of gutter using the ‘back to front’ rule (see below).

Fit a union bracket at the other end of the first length and screw it into the fascia, then fit the next length of gutter into it.

Continue joining lengths.

Make sure all joints line up with the insertion depth marked in the fittings.

‘Back to Front’ Rule:
Tilt the gutter to fit under the back clip and snap in at the front.
   
  Cut the last section of gutter to fit using a hacksaw and fit a stopend
   
Rainwater Step by Step Installation Guide - DOWNPIPES
  Using a plumb line, mark a vertical line on the wall from the outlet to the drain.
   
  Hold a downpipe clip centrally over the line and mark the fixing holes on the wall with a pencil.
Repeat down the wall, spacing pipe clips no more than 1.8m apart.
   
  Drill the fixing holes.

RECOMMENDED:
Use wall plugs when fitting pipe clip screws to ensure that the application is secure.
   
  Working from the top downwards, install the downpipe. If additional lengths of downpipe are required, join using a socket and pipe clip
   
  Leave a 10mm gap between the end of the pipe and the bottom of the pipe socket to allow for expansion.

Fix a pipe clip over the joint.
   
  Fit the pipe clips to the downpipe and screw them into the wall.

RECOMMENDED:
Secure pipe/socket clips with two 32mm x 6.5mm screws
.
   
  Fit the shoe at the bottom of the downpipe so that it directs water into the drain, if required.

Secure the joint with a pipe clip.
   
  RECOMMENDED:
Use lubricant on all gutter seals for ease of fitting and for improved performance.
   

1. Plan your installation using the component pages on this site to assist you in selecting the correct type and quantity of products required. 

Remember

Fascia brackets should be spaced at a maximum of 1000 mm  apart on straight
Gutter runs on square and round guttering and 800mm apart on Ogee Niagara and Industrial Guttering.

Angles and stop ends should have a fascia bracket within 150 mm of the fitting A supporting pipe clip should be used on shoes branches and offset bends to prevent the down pipe from slipping Down pipes are best fixed at 1 metre Centres. 

2. If you intend to cover your old timber with UPV-C fascias and soffits it should be done be fore fitting the Guttering , using  fascias and soffits will ensure a good colour match with white FloPlast gutters .

3. You are now ready to begin installing your gutter start by locating the running outlets above drains or the intended area where the down pipes are to be fitted remember the outlet is where the water will run out of the guttering and as such needs to be as the lowest point  1:600 is the recommended fall

4. Fix a fascia bracket 100 mm from the running outlet you will need to use more than on screw (do not over tighten screw) ensure bracket is level

With the outlet repeat this process 100 mm from the furthest point leading to the guttering then fix a string line securely to both brackets (over large distances you will need to support any sagging the line may have in the centre to prevent pooling
At low points).

5. Now space your brackets to the required distance and fix up to the string  line when deciding on bracket spacing you should remember that in areas of heavy snow fall it is better to fix the brackets closer together This provides more support for the guttering or you can at least put two screws in the fascia  brackets .You will find it makes a neater job to actually measure the centres of brackets used.

6. Keep screws away from the top of the timber / fascia board as this will avoid splitting  the wood / plastic fascia You should use 10x1.25 screws to fit guttering with two in each bracket .Or one 14 x 1.25 screw should suffice.

Before fixing gutters you should lubricate all seals this makes fitting the clips 100 percent easier if you do not have any silicone spray and the clips are tight a small smear of washing up liquid will help.

Ensure gutters are only fitted up to the cut lines as indicated inside the fitting this allows adequate room for the gutter to expand and contract.

To fit the gutter start at  the out let insert the back edge first up under the retaining clip then push down ward until the front clip fits tightly into place

Ensure the back clip has remained in position and double check the  gutter  is in the marked position .allowing for expansion and contraction. 

Now add a union to add the next piece of gutter, and repeat the process until all fittings are in place.

Add stop ends to the end of each gutter run and complete your down pipes
